    Top 10 Benefits of Organic Essential Oils for Skincare

    If you’ve ever tried switching from regular skincare to something more natural, you probably noticed that essential oils come up in almost every conversation. People swear by them — sometimes a little too passionately — but when you look past the hype, there’s actually something real there. I didn’t believe it at first either. Then I tried a few oils and realized they make a bigger difference than most store-bought products I had piling up in the bathroom cabinet.

    1. They Actually Hydrate — Not Just Sit on the Skin

    What surprised me most was how deeply certain oils sink into the skin. Lavender, chamomile, rose… these don’t just smell nice. When the oils are truly organic and well-made, they help the skin hold moisture instead of just coating it. My face felt soft for hours, not minutes.

    2. They Help With Signs of Aging More Than I Expected

    Everyone talks about anti-aging ingredients, but some essential oils genuinely help with elasticity and fine lines. Frankincense and rosehip especially. And when the oils come from manufacturers who don’t dilute them, you notice a huge difference in how they behave on the skin.

    3. They Calm Irritation Without That “Chemical Sting”

    Inflammation is such a common issue — redness, breakouts, random sensitivity. Tea tree and eucalyptus are the ones I reach for when this happens. They don’t give you that harsh burning sensation that some products do.

    4. They Help Keep Breakouts Under Control

    Tea tree oil is the obvious one, but peppermint and clove work too. They’re naturally antimicrobial, so they help the skin keep things clean without stripping it dry.

    5. They Can Brighten Dull Skin Pretty Quickly

    Citrus oils like lemon and orange give the skin a subtle glow. I learned fast that a little goes a long way, but in the right formulation, they help even out tone in a much gentler way than bleaching serums.

    6. They Support the Skin’s Detox Process

    No, they won’t replace water or sleep — but oils like rosemary, juniper berry, and grapefruit help with puffiness and that “tired skin” look. It’s subtle but noticeable.

    7. They Protect the Skin More Than People Realize

    Sandalwood and patchouli have antioxidants that act like a tiny shield against environmental stress. Not magic, but helpful.

    8. They Help With Skin Repair

    Lavender, calendula, helichrysum — these three have been used for years to help with scars and sun irritation. They’re gentle enough for sensitive skin too, as long as they’re pure.

    9. They Also Help Emotionally (Which Shows on Your Face)

    This part sounds unrelated, but it isn’t. When you’re stressed, your skin shows it. Oils like jasmine and ylang-ylang don’t just smell good — they genuinely lift your mood, which somehow makes the skin behave better.

    10. They’re Free of the Questionable Stuff

    When essential oils are organic and properly sourced, you don’t get synthetic fragrances or fillers. That’s one less thing for your skin to react to.

    Final Thoughts

    A good essential oil can change how your skin feels, and a bad one can do the opposite. It really comes down to choosing the right supplier and knowing what you’re buying.
